The inconsistent associational effects of plant diversity on insect herbivory suggest underlying mediating factors. Plant volatile organic compounds (VOCs) are important intermediary in plant-plant-insect herbivore interactions, but their roles in associational effects, particularly in linking plant diversity, plant growth and insect herbivory, remain poorly understood. Here, we investigated chewing insect herbivory, leaf VOCs and tree relative growth rates across a tree diversity gradient in a Biodiversity-Ecosystem Functioning experiment in southern China. We aimed to explore whether and how VOCs can mediate the changes in insect herbivory affected by tree diversity, with a specific focus on discerning whether this mediation process primarily involves alterations in the community-level VOCs diversity or changes in VOC emissions from individual trees. Results showed that the mediating effects of VOCs were driven by community-level VOCs diversity rather than individual VOCs emissions. Tree species richness has direct effect on herbivory as well as indirectly influenced herbivory by enhancing community VOCs diversity, which subsequently suppressed tree growth and ultimately reduced insect herbivory
